What's the difference between residential and datacenter proxies in Binangonan?

Residential proxies use real home IPs from Philippines ISPs, so they look like ordinary Binangonan users and rarely get blocked. Datacenter proxies come from cloud servers, are cheaper and faster, but are easy for sites to detect and ban. For Binangonan tasks that face anti-bot defences, residential is the reliable choice.

Do Binangonan proxies work for web scraping?

Yes. Residential Binangonan IPs are ideal for scraping Philippines sites because they blend in with normal traffic. Rotate IPs per request and keep a reasonable rate to avoid triggering rate limits, and you can collect Philippines-accurate data at scale.

Rotating or sticky sessions for Binangonan?

Use rotating sessions for large crawls where each request should come from a fresh Binangonan IP, and sticky sessions (which hold one IP for a few minutes) when you need to keep a single Philippines identity, such as logging in or completing a multi-step flow.
